Richard Gonzales, affectionately known as “Apples,” died on Feb. 15, 2022, in Boca Raton, Fla., at the age of 84. He was born and grew up in Donora, son of Manuel and Evelyn Todd Gonzales. In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by his son, Richard. He is survived by his wife of 65 years, RoseMarie; his four children, Gina Limes (Dale), Mona Aliseo (Joseph), John and Anne Gonzales and Anthony and Lisa Gonzales and their families; and his brother, Raymon of Ashburn, Va. He played football for Donora High School and attended Denver College on a football scholarship. He also served in the U.S. Marine Corps. Richard worked in the rental car business for 26 years, owned and operated Tony’s Delite for four years and retired from the Sun Sentinel after 10 years. He was cremated by the Neptune Society. There will be a joint celebration of life for both Richard and Rose in the future at the time of her passing.
